Bragg gratings are reflecting structures with a periodic refractive index modulation. They are contained in dielectric mirrors and in some fiber devices.

During the production process, the fiber crosses the optical axis of a laser and an interferometer or Phase mask that creates a periodical UV-light interference pattern in order to write the grating.
